Serf

Black's Law Dictionary · Henry Campbell Black, M.A. · 1910

Black's Law Dictionary

In the feudal polity, the serfs were a class of persons whose social condition was servile, and who were bound to labar and onerous duties at the wlll of their lords. They differed from slaves only in that they were baund to their native sell, instead of being the absolute property of a master.
